#c69532 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c69532 is composed of 77.6% red, 58.4%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.7% magenta, 74.7%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 40.1 degrees, a saturation of 59.7% and a lightness of 48.6%. #c69532 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ff64 with #8d2b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#c69532 color description : Moderate orange.

#c69532 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c69532 has RGB values of R:198, G:149,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.75,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13014322.

Shades and Tints of #c69532

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0803 is the darkest color, while #fefc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c69532

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#837e75 is the less saturated color, while #f6a502 is the most saturated one.
